This print from the Liszt Collection transports us back to the enchanting era of 1900 in Central Park, New York. Standing tall and proud against a backdrop of lush greenery, we are presented with "The Obelisk". This magnificent structure, also known as Cleopatra's Needle, is a symbol of ancient Egyptian history nestled within the heart of one of America's most iconic parks. As our eyes wander across this image, we can't help but marvel at the juxtaposition between modernity and antiquity. The towering obelisk, adorned with intricate hieroglyphics that tell tales from centuries past, stands amidst a bustling metropolis.
